Output 3a403fbec8dfffda3c1110fca54428361baa6761232ef5a95d1dd4951ff5f591:2

value
21254286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b589a6f6233db9904053f50ded45a8d0d87370 OP_EQUAL
address
MBRqPBRarhuV4UhhSs6WYJbhYhQ9H3Cbr4
transaction
3a403fbec8dfffda3c1110fca54428361baa6761232ef5a95d1dd4951ff5f591
spent
true